WebThe asthenosphere is at most 2-3% molten material. The bulk of the asthenosphere is solid. However, over long time scales, solid material at these pressure and temperature conditions can behave like a liquid (even though it is not molten). ( 3 votes) Show more... The centre … symptoms of c difficile in adultsWebEarth's lithosphere, which constitutes the hard and rigid outer vertical layer of the Earth, includes the crust and the uppermost mantle. The lithosphere is underlain by the asthenosphere which is the weaker, hotter, and deeper part of the upper mantle. The lithosphere–asthenosphere boundary is defined by a difference in response to stress. symptoms of cervical bleeding
